POLICE have launched an investigation into a fire that broke out on the same floor of a Southampton tower block where a blaze killed two firefighters two years ago.
Residents on the ninth floor of Shirley Towers had to flee their homes on Saturday night after smoke engulfed the communal corridor.
The incident came just days after the end of the inquest into the deaths of Alan Bannon , 38, from Bitterne , Southampton, and Jim Shears, 35, from Poole.
Hampshire Fire and Rescue Service is examining whether a bag of rubbish was deliberately set alight outside the home of mum Claire Storey and her four-year-old son Callum.
A police spokesman said last night that officers were carrying out door to door inquiries.
